** INDIA'S FIRST PRASAD DELIVERY & DARSHAN SITE **
"Kashmiri Itra" typically refers to several different attar (natural perfume oil) varieties associated with the Kashmir region, primarily Kashmiri Kesar (Saffron) Itra and Kashmiri Oud Itra,
Copyright © 2022-25 Ayodhya Prasadam. All Right Reserved.
Create An Account ? SignUp
Have An Account ? Login